Thirty Day Boss by J. S. Cooper

Three days ago, I didn’t even know Simon Cambridge existed. If it wasn’t for one drunken night out with my friends, I would never have met Mr. Cocky Pants. I certainly never would have entered into a bet with him if I’d known then what I know now. And if I hadn’t lost the bet I wouldn’t have to work for him for the next month. Today is only day one and he’s already driving me crazy.

Ms. Gemma Whitestone,

I expected you in the office at 7 am. You’re tardy. Not a great look for your first day.

Your boss,

Simon Cambridge

Simon,

I’d hardly call you my boss. It’s not like I wanted this job. I’ll be in as soon as I can make it.

Doing you a favor,

Gemma Whitestone

Gem Gem,

If this is just a favor then I know something else I’d prefer more. Meet me at my place at 10 pm.

Your boss and soon-to-be lover,

Simo

Mr. Cambridge,

That’s not appropriate language to be used with a member of your employ. I will be there in 30 minutes.

Your secretary for a month,

Ms. Whitestone

P.S. If anything was going to go down, it would be at my place, not yours.

Gemma,

Send me the address and I’ll come right now.

Simon

As I stared at the emails on my phone, I contemplated not showing up. Having the cocky, grumpy, irresistibly handsome Simon Cambridge as my boss for the next 30 days was going to test every part of me and I wasn’t sure I would last 2 days without ripping him to pieces or ripping his shirt off. And I wasn’t really sure which one I wanted to do most.
